Description: framework for handling view template lookup and rendering (part of Rails)
 Action View is a framework for handling view template lookup and
 rendering, and provides view helpers that assist when building HTML
 forms, Atom feeds and more. Template formats that Action View handles
 are ERB (embedded Ruby, typically used to inline short Ruby snippets
 inside HTML), and XML Builder.

Description: WebSocket framework for Rails (part of Rails)
 Action Cable seamlessly integrates WebSockets with the rest of your Rails
 application. It allows for real-time features to be written in Ruby in the same
 style and form as the rest of your Rails application, while still being
 performant and scalable. It's a full-stack offering that provides both a
 client-side JavaScript framework and a server-side Ruby framework. You have
 access to your full domain model written with Active Record or your ORM of
 choice.

Description: Local and cloud file storage framework (part of Rails)
 Active Storage makes it simple to upload and reference files in cloud services
 like Amazon S3 and Microsoft Azure Storage, and attach those files to Active
 Records. Supports having one main service and mirrors in other services for
 redundancy. It also provides a disk service for testing or local deployments,
 but the focus is on cloud storage.
 .
 Files can be uploaded from the server to the cloud or directly from the client
 to the cloud.
 .
 Image files can furthermore be transformed using on-demand variants for
 quality, aspect ratio, size, or any other MiniMagick supported transformation.
